O que Você Precisa Saber Sobre Firmware
O que é Firmware?
O termo “firmware” refere-se ao software incorporado em dispositivos de hardware para fornecer instruções operacionais essenciais. Diferente do software convencional, como aplicativos e sistemas operacionais, o firmware está diretamente integrado à memória do hardware. Ele atua como uma ponte entre os componentes físicos e as funções computacionais, garantindo que o dispositivo funcione corretamente.
Em termos mais simples, o firmware é como o “cérebro” de um dispositivo, instruindo-o sobre como se comportar em situações específicas. Um exemplo clássico é o firmware presente em roteadores Wi-Fi, que gerencia as conexões de rede, ou em microcontroladores que operam eletrodomésticos modernos.
Importância do Firmware
O firmware é fundamental para o funcionamento de praticamente todos os dispositivos eletrônicos. Sem ele, o hardware não seria capaz de executar nem as funções mais básicas. A seguir, destacamos alguns pontos que evidenciam sua relevância:
- Controle de Hardware: O firmware permite que o hardware realize tarefas específicas, como iniciar um dispositivo ou executar funções específicas.
- Segurança: Ele pode ser projetado para proteger o dispositivo contra acessos não autorizados e ciberataques.
- Atualizações de Funções: Fabricantes podem lançar atualizações de firmware para melhorar o desempenho ou corrigir vulnerabilidades de segurança.
- Eficiência Energética: O firmware pode otimizar o consumo de energia, prolongando a vida útil de baterias em dispositivos portáteis.
Tipos de Firmware
Embora o conceito de firmware seja universal, ele pode ser dividido em várias categorias, dependendo do tipo de dispositivo que o utiliza:
- Firmware de Baixo Nível: Encontra-se em dispositivos simples, como controles remotos e sensores. Geralmente é imutável e gravado em memórias ROM (Read-Only Memory).
- Firmware de Alto Nível: Usado em dispositivos mais complexos, como smartphones e câmeras digitais. Ele pode ser atualizado e oferece mais funcionalidades.
- BIOS/UEFI: Específico para computadores, o BIOS (Basic Input/Output System) e seu sucessor UEFI (Unified Extensible Firmware Interface) são exemplos de firmware que inicializam o sistema operacional.
Como o Firmware Funciona
O firmware é executado assim que o dispositivo é ligado. Ele carrega as instruções diretamente do chip de memória onde está armazenado e gerencia a comunicação entre o hardware e outros softwares.
No caso de computadores, por exemplo, o firmware inicia verificando o hardware conectado (como teclado, mouse e disco rígido) antes de carregar o sistema operacional. Já em dispositivos como roteadores, ele gerencia as conexões de rede e distribui pacotes de dados.
Atualização de Firmware: Benefícios e Riscos
A atualização de firmware é um procedimento comum para corrigir bugs, adicionar novos recursos ou melhorar a segurança do dispositivo. Contudo, é um processo que exige precauções devido aos riscos envolvidos.
Benefícios
- Correção de Erros: Atualizações frequentemente corrigem problemas identificados no firmware anterior.
- Melhorias de Desempenho: Podem otimizar a eficiência do hardware.
- Aprimoramento de Recursos: Novas funcionalidades podem ser adicionadas sem necessidade de trocar o hardware.
Riscos
- Falha Durante a Atualização: Uma interrupção no processo pode inutilizar o dispositivo (“brick”).
- Incompatibilidades: Atualizações não compatíveis podem causar problemas de desempenho.
- Segurança: Firmware corrompido pode expor o dispositivo a ciberataques.
Dicas para Atualização Segura
- Verifique a Origem: Certifique-se de que o firmware vem de uma fonte oficial.
- Leia as Instruções: Sempre consulte o manual do fabricante antes de atualizar.
- Use Energia Estável: Garanta que o dispositivo esteja conectado a uma fonte de energia confiável durante o processo.
Firmware e a Internet das Coisas (IoT)
Na era da Internet das Coisas (IoT), o firmware desempenha um papel crucial. Dispositivos IoT dependem do firmware para conectar-se à rede, trocar dados e executar funções automatizadas. Por exemplo, em uma casa inteligente, o firmware permite que câmeras de segurança, termostatos e fechaduras eletrônicas funcionem em sincronia.
No entanto, isso também torna o firmware um alvo atrativo para cibercriminosos. Portanto, é essencial manter os dispositivos IoT sempre atualizados para reduzir riscos de segurança.
O Futuro do Firmware
Com o avanço tecnológico, espera-se que o firmware se torne ainda mais sofisticado. Algumas tendências incluem:
- Atualizações Over-the-Air (OTA): Permitirá que dispositivos sejam atualizados remotamente, sem necessidade de conexões físicas.
- Autonomia: O firmware poderá tomar decisões baseadas em inteligência artificial para otimizar funções.
- Segurança Avançada: Criptografia e autenticação robustas serão incorporadas para proteger dispositivos contra ameaças emergentes.
Conclusão
O firmware é uma peça fundamental no funcionamento de dispositivos eletrônicos. Compreender sua importância e as melhores práticas para atualizações pode ajudar tanto profissionais de TI quanto usuários comuns a maximizar a vida útil e a segurança de seus dispositivos. Na era da digitalização, investir no conhecimento sobre firmware não é apenas uma vantagem, mas uma necessidade.
Visite também o Supremacia Militar – História e Tecnologia Militar.